Write a formula: Because less force is needed to lift an object using an inclined plane, it has a mechanical advantage. The mechanical advantage is equal to the force needed to lift the object directly divided by the force needed to push the object up the inclined plane. Write a formula for mechanical advantage (MA) of a ramp in terms of weight (W) and W||: MA = W ÷ W|| [W is the force required to lift the object directly, and W|| is the force required to push the object up the inclined plane.] 3. Calculate: Use your formula to calculate the mechanical advantage of the inclined plane on the SIMULATION pane: 200 N ÷ 48 N = 4.17 4. Write a formula: In activity A, you found the formula for W|| in terms of weight (W) and the inclined plane’s angle (θ). Substitute this formula into your mechanical advantage formula and create an equation for mechanical advantage in terms of just the angle (θ): MA = 1/sin θ [W|| =W(sin θ), so W / W|| = W / W(sin θ) = 1/sin θ] 5. Predict: Based on your formula, how will the mechanical advantage of an inclined plane change if the angle of the plane is increased or decreased? Explain your answer. Predictions and explanations will vary. [The mechanical advantage increases as the angle of the plane is decreased.] 6. Test: Test your ideas using the Gizmo. What did you find? The mechanical advantage increases as the angle of the plane decreases because W|| decreases as the angle decreases.
